Q: How do I arrange a data-centre cage visit at the Thornvale facility? A: Book the slot at least two working days ahead through the Ops calendar, list every attendee by full name, and bring photo identification for each visitor. Cage escorts must remain with the group at all times, and no photography is permitted on the raised floor. The inner mantrap will not open without the escort code shown below.

badge for tahog-kagaf: bdg-KV-0

Subject: Mail room move — please read before tonight's shift

Hello night team,

The mail room at Drayfield Plaza has moved from Room G.04 to Room G.18, next to the service lift. Any parcels arriving after hours should now be left on the sorting bench in G.18, and the delivery log there must be completed in full, including the time of arrival. The old room is locked and should not be used for storage. G.18 has a keypad lock instead of a badge reader, so please use the code below.

staff pass of tajog-bahap = bdg-GTUUI-82661

Subject: RenderMill cut-over complete

The transcoding farm moved to the new Orchard cluster last night. Plugin authors: legacy job endpoints are gone; submissions against the old queue now fail fast. Preset names are unchanged, but GPU lanes are allocated differently, so re-test anything latency-sensitive. Retry behavior is stricter — three attempts, then dead-letter. Update your plugin configs to match the new cluster defaults shown below.

config for bahop-baduf:
[kasion]
team = lamath
access_code = ac_d807e5
host = kasion.paliqcloud.corp
port = 4000
owner = julix.tamvan
peer = frair.qorvelsoft.local

Onboarding note — Ashbury catalogue import

For the security review: the nightly import pulls MARC records from the Ashbury consortium feed into the Lanternfield catalogue. Records are validated, deduplicated, and staged before commit. Credentials for the staging store rotate quarterly. To inspect the encrypted staging archive during your review, unlock it with the passphrase below.

vault phrase of yaguf-hahaf = druath-holix